Alternators
About Mercedes-Benz Alternators
An alternator is an essential component of a Mercedes-Benz vehicle's electrical system. It plays a crucial role in generating electricity to power the electrical components in the car or SUV, not to mention recharge the battery while the engine is running. When to Change One
The lifespan of an alternator can vary depending on various factors such as driving conditions, electrical load, and overall maintenance. However, as a general guideline, it is recommended to replace the alternator every 80,000 to 150,000 miles or every 7 to 10 years. Regular inspections and maintenance can help identify any issues early on.
Signs and Symptoms of Problems with One
There are several warning signs that indicate it's time to replace the alternator in your car or SUV:
- Frequent battery problems or a constantly drained battery
- Dimming headlights or interior lights
- Strange noises, such as grinding or whining
- Malfunctioning electrical components, such as power windows or the electronics
- Dashboard warning lights, such as the battery or charging system warning light
Cost of Alternator Replacement
The average cost of replacing a Mercedes-Benz alternator can vary depending on the model, year, and where the replacement is performed. On average, the cost can range from $500 to $1000, including parts and labor. However, it's essential to consult with a professional technician or a dealership for an accurate estimate.
